GAME 15: SOUTH DAKOTA STATE vs. NORTH DAKOTA |
South Dakota State returned to Frost to host a pair of Summit League contests this week. After beating North Dakota State 77-60 Thursday night, SDSU will host North Dakota Saturday afternoon.
The Jacks are 7-7 on the year and 3-0 in the Summit League. SDSU is on a four-game win streak and looks to make it five with the Fighting Hawks Saturday.
Paige Meyer was named the Summit League Player of the Week Monday after a solid first week of conference action. The freshman averaged 16.5 points, 6.5 rebounds, 6.5 assists and 2.0 steals for the Jacks in last week's games. She ranks second on the team in scoring with 10.8 points per game.
Myah Selland averages 11.2 PPG to pace the Jacks' offense. She scored a season-high 19 at Kansas City last week and had 12 against the Bison Thursday.

Kallie Theisen grabs 5.4 rebounds per game while Meyer gives out 4.0 assists, both team highs.
North Dakota is 6-7 overall and 0-2 in the Summit League after a 46-85 loss to South Dakota Thursday night.
Kacie Borowicz puts up 17.2 points per game to go with 5.0 assists, both team highs. Olivia Lane averages 12.5 points and Claire Orth adds 11.7. Lane's 7.8 rebounds per game leads the Fighting Hawks. Orth is the team's steal leader with 2.2 per contest.
KEY STORYLINES
- South Dakota State is 7-7 overall and 3-0 in the Summit League with wins over Kansas City, Oral Roberts and North Dakota State.
- SDSU has won 18 consecutive regular season Summit League games, a streak dating back to the 2019-20 season.
- UND is is 5-6 overall and opened the Summit season at 0-2 with losses to North Dakota State and South Dakota.

- Paige Meyer is one of four freshmen in NCAA DI averaging at least 10.0 points, 4.0 rebounds and 3.5 assists per contest.
- Tori Nelson has scored 9+ points in eight consecutive contests. The sophomore averages 9.6 points per game.
- Myah Selland has scored in every appearance of her career, 94 games, and put up more than 10 points in 69 of those contests.
- Tylee Irwin has played in 135 career games for the Jackrabbits, tied for third all-time. Macy Miller is the program's leader with 144 career games played.
- Tylee Irwin, Myah Selland and Paiton Burckhard have all scored more than 1,000 career points and tallied more than 500 career rebounds for South Dakota State. SDSU is one of just a handful of programs nationally with three or more active players to record 1,000 points and 500 rebounds.
- State was picked to finish second in the 2021-22 Summit League Preseason Poll, splitting the first-place votes with South Dakota (20-18). Paiton Burckhard, Tylee Irwin and Myah Selland were named to the Preseason All-Summit League team.
- Myah Selland was tabbed as the Summit League Preseason Player of the Year and was named to the Becky Hammon Mid-Major Player of the Year, Cheryl Miller Small Forward Award Naismith and Wooden Award watch lists.
